Existence and uniqueness of an inverse problem for a second order hyperbolic equation

Abstract

In this paper, an initial boundary value problem for a second order hyperbolic equation is considered. Giving an additional condition, a time-dependent coefficient multiplying a linear term is determined and existence and uniqueness theorem for small times is proved. The finite difference method is proposed for solving the inverse problem numerically.
